Many emotional and health problems can be caused by breasts that are larger than they should be for both men and women. Certainly, people may have issues with their self image. But people may also experience significant discomfort and pain in their neck or back caused by the weight and protrusion of their breasts. Additionally, overly large breasts can impair physical activity and the enjoyment of an active lifestyle. Fortunately, the adverse effects of having too large of breasts can be mitigated with breast reduction surgery (or reduction mammoplasty).

Procedure Details

Breast reduction surgery makes the breast appear firmer and smaller in size by removing the excess tissues and skin from the breast. The surgery usually takes around 3 to 5 hours, without the need to stay overnight in most cases.

During a breast reduction surgery fat, skin, and glandular tissue is removed. This is usually done surgically through incisions in the breast. In some cases, a patient may only need liposuction to remove only fat tissue and preserve glandular tissue. However, and in most cases, when there are large amounts of fat deposit in the breasts, a full surgical breast reduction is required.

Why Breast Reduction Surgery?

This type of surgery is used to remove excess fat and skin from the breasts so that the resulting size is in proportion with the rest of the body. This type of procedure can also eliminate pain caused by the weight of large breasts. Individuals with overly large breasts frequently acquire symptoms such as ‘pain, skin irritation, skeletal deformities, breathing problems, and even headaches.

This surgery is appropriate for both men and women, though men generally undergo this procedure to treat gynecomastia or overdeveloped breasts. While men may not have as much physical pain from large breasts as women, they can experience embarrassment to the point they avoid certain physical activities including intimacy.
